Rumored to be the best Four Seasons in the world, this resort, which sits 45 minutes north of Puerto Vallarta, is set in a 400-acre nature preserve on a private peninsula just northwest of Puerto Vallarta on the Bahía de Banderas. The hotel started a luxury revolution in a little town called Punta Mita...and forever changed the landscape for vacationers. The Four Seasons took residence in Punta Mita 10 years ago and because of this high-end establishment, the St. Regis and very high-end real estate (estates, developments, etc) started popping up in the area. This hotel provided a sanctuary for vacationers looking for a slightly off the beaten path trip but didn't want to lose the luxury of big city life.
The hotel is situated on a large campus overlooking the Pacific, which is 17,000,000 square feet. There are 173 rooms, of which there are: 135 guest rooms, 38 suites, 48 private villas, and 25 four seasons residence clubs. The hotel is designed with traditional Mexican style casitas with red-tiered roofs and extensive gardens, along with a contemporary Mexican art collection. The hotel also has a fantastic spa, four restaurants and three lounges, 10 tennis courts, A Jack Nicklaus Signature Golf Course --Pacifico Golf Course ($195/18 holes), and amenities galore (tennis lessons, golf lesions, snorkeling, water toys and equipment, whirlpools, fishing, horseback riding, scuba diving and surfing). There are four pools (all a constant temp of 30 degrees Celsius), a lazy river and Game rooms for the kids, and meeting/corp rooms!
Last but not least, they also have an In-house cultural center, which offers exhibits and lectures on Mexican, and contemporary art, private yacht excursions and “Gift of the Gods” lecture. I didn’t attend any of these lectures but I want to next time I visit.
